Pro-Palestinian protesters belonging to the group “Queers for Palestine” blocked traffic outside Disney World in Orlando, Florida over the weekend.

Those involved used their cars to block the exit at Interstate 4, and video footage shows several standing behind their vehicles while holding signs.

According to the New York Post, “in addition to claiming that Disney supports Israel without ‘acknowledging the loss of Palestinian lives in the ongoing genocide,’ Queers for Palestine also blasted the company for introducing an Israeli superhero in 2025’s ‘Captain America: Brave New World.’”

Last week, Pro-Palestinian protesters gathered outside of George Washington University (GWU) President Ellen Granberg’s home.

“We the students have the power,” “Granberg in your ivory tower,” and, “Granberg, Granberg, we know you, are complicit in genocide too,” the protesters could be heard yelling.

The incident occurred after Granberg claimed that the “issues at the heart of this protest are important and deserve our full attention and consideration” after protesters set up encampments on campus.

“However, what is currently happening at GW is not a peaceful protest protected by the First Amendment or our university’s policies,” Granberg added. “The demonstration, like many around the country, has grown into what can only be classified as an illegal and potentially dangerous occupation of GW property.”
